Snaps seven-game point drought Cirelli scored two goals in a 6-2 win over the Bruins on Saturday.
Impact Cirelli's first goal stood as the winner. He tipped a shot by Ryan McDonagh past Jeremy Swayman in the second period. His second went into an empty net. Cirelli came out of the 4 Nations Face-off on a three-game, three-assist streak, but since then, he went seven games without a point before Saturday. Still, Cirelli has already established a new career high in goals (22) and points (47) in just 64 games, and he has tied his career-best six shorthanded points, all while keeping his face-off percentage in the black (50.9 percent). Cirelli is a strong all-round player, but the depth of his position suppresses his fantasy value. There are a lot of centers putting up similar primary numbers.

Matches career high in goals Cirelli scored an empty-net goal, added an assist and blocked two shots in Sunday's 5-3 win over the Canadiens.
Impact Cirelli has four points over his last five outings. His empty-netter was his 20th goal of the season, matching his career-best total from 2023-24. The 27-year-old center is now at 42 points, 109 shots on net, 51 blocked shots and a plus-18 rating across 53 appearances. This is the fourth season he's reached the 40-point mark, but the Lightning have 27 games left on the schedule for him to build on what's likely to be a career year for the Ontario native.

Gets goal but game has cooled Cirelli scored a goal Thursday in a 3-0 win over the Kings.
Impact He scored an empty-net shorthanded goal late in the third with David Rittich pulled on the power play. Cirelli's torrid start to the season has slowed -- he has seven points (five goals, two assists) in 15 games since the calendar flipped. Prior to that, Cirelli had 31 points in 34 games. He's still on pace to break his career mark of 45 points, which he set last season. And the goal -- his 19th -- puts him one from tying his best of 20, also set in 2023-24. There are lots of formats where Cirelli brings value, but if his pace has truly settled back into his regular career rate then his value drops in standard formats. There are too many offensive centers who will contribute more.

Scoring slows, but still productive Cirelli scored a shorthanded goal Thursday in a 4-1 win over the Bruins.
Impact Cirelli has been unable to sustain his early season scoring levels. After putting up 27 points (12 goals, 15 assists) in his first 26 games, Cirelli has four goals and three assists in his last 12 games. He's still on pace for a career high in points, and he's showing his defensive chops, too. A Selke nomination may finally come Cirelli's way.
